On Wed, Feb 06, 2019 at 08:41:47AM -0500, John Ferlan wrote:
> Let's make use of the auto __cleanup capabilities cleaning up any
> now unnecessary goto paths. A few methods were modified to use a
> more common methodology of defining/using @def and then stealing
> the pointer to @ret to return allowing @def to be autofree'd if
> the swap didn't occur on various return NULL; error paths.
>
> Signed-off-by: John Ferlan <jferlan at redhat.com>

This patch fails to compile with MinGW:
https://travis-ci.org/eskultety/libvirt/jobs/490018031
...although I don't understand why
